Abhishek Bachchan (40) Reportedly Thinks Aishwarya (43) Isn’t Young Enough For His Film

Contrary to rumours that Aishwarya Rai Bachchan would star in Abhishek Bachchan’s next film, the science-fiction thriller Lefty, an industry source told Deccan Chronicle that Abhishek Bachchan wanted a “fresh, young face” to play the female lead. Lefty will begin production in mid January, and will be helmed by Prabhu Deva. Bunty Walia and Abhishek Bachchan are bankrolling the film.

According to the source, “Since it’s a home production, Ash was keen on doing the film. But Abhi has instructed his team to look for a fresh, young face to play the leading lady. He thinks Ash may be too mature for the role.”

If the source is correct, this would be another instance of gender discrimination in the industry. Abhishek Bachchan is 40 years old, while Aishwarya Rai Bachchan is 43 years old. Bollywood’s top three male actors (Shah Rukh Khan, Salman Khan, and Aamir Khan) are all over 50 and routinely play 40-something heroes opposite actresses and characters far younger than them. Meanwhile, the oldest Bollywood actresses still on the market are Kajol (whose last big film was an effort to revive the DDLJ magic with Dilwale), and Aishwarya Rai Bachchan herself.

In Lefty, Abhishek plays a left-handed person. The actor is also left-handed in real life. The character will reportedly have super powers which will help him sense trouble. The film will explore how he sets out to save the city. The story has been written by Kona Venkat, who wrote Ready and Boney Kapoor’s Mom.
